    Deuce recovery: "The time has come," the walrus said...

    I would change all the spring vents on the transfer, transmission, and axles. If cloged they will cause seals to go out. Check the shaft between the transmission and transfer for loose bolts. Check the 4 bolts holding the steering box as well. I could go on and on... Good luck I think a set of...
